Temperature Fluctuations Influence Progress
As temperatures vary throughout the year, the growth patterns of grass and other plants in lawns are significantly affected. In spring, warmer temperatures encourage growth, prompting grass to green up and thrive. Conversely, summer heat can lead to stress, resulting in some grass types to enter dormancy, producing a brownish appearance. During autumn, cooler temperatures allow for recovery and growth before winter dormancy sets in. Winter's low temperatures halt growth altogether, requiring careful monitoring to prevent damage from frost. Understanding these temperature variations is essential for proper lawn care, as they dictate appropriate fertilization, watering, and mowing practices. By adapting to seasonal changes, homeowners can maintain a healthy, vibrant lawn year-round.

Avoiding Common Lawn Care Errors
Failing to maintain your grass adequately can produce a variety of challenges that affect a lawn's condition and visual appeal. One prevalent mistake is watering excessively, which can choke roots and enable disease spread. On the other hand, insufficient water can lead to desiccated, tan patches. In addition, numerous residents neglect to mow at the right level, which can damage grass and encourage unwanted plants. Using worn-out blades makes this worse, damaging grass fibers rather than creating clean cuts.
Another frequent mistake is applying fertilizers improperly. Over-fertilizing can cause nutrient runoff and harm local environments. Additionally, neglecting soil health, such as pH levels and compaction, can hinder lawn development. Finally, overlooking seasonal variations in lawn care needs can prevent peak health. By paying attention to these frequent mistakes, homeowners can guarantee their lawns remain healthy and green throughout the year.
DIY Grass Maintenance Advice Between Professional Visits
Preserving a lush yard requires regular care, particularly during the intervals of expert visits. Property owners can implement multiple DIY strategies to guarantee their lawns stay vibrant. First, regular mowing is essential; trimming grass at the appropriate height review article encourages deeper root growth and decreases weed growth. Additionally, keeping sharp mower blades is important for clean trims.
Watering practices also play a critical role. It is wise to water deeply but infrequently, allowing the soil to soak up water while preventing water from running off the surface. Early morning is the most suitable time for watering, curbing evaporation.
Apply fertilizer judiciously. A slow-release fertilizer can supply necessary nutrients without overloading the grass. Homeowners should also keep watch for pests and diseases, handling problems swiftly to avert damage.
Ultimately, aerating the lawn, particularly when grass is actively growing, facilitates better air and nutrient penetration, promoting a verdant and thriving appearance. Adopting these methods can substantially boost lawn health between professional services.

How Often Should I Water My Lawn Throughout Summer?
During summer, lawns typically require irrigation two to three times a week. Each watering period should provide about one inch of water, guaranteeing deep root penetration while preventing over-saturation that can cause fungal development.
What Varieties of Grass Are Best for My Region?
Cool-season grasses, such as Kentucky bluegrass and fescue, flourish in northern regions, while warm-season varieties like Bermuda and zoysia are ideal for southern climates. Selecting the right type enhances lawn health and resilience.
